Insurance commission disclosure must go, industry tells Dalziel

Tuesday 21st of August 2007
In a meeting last week a joint industry party, comprising members of the Life Brokers Association (LBA), the Professional Advisors Association (PAA) and the Institute of Financial Advisers (IFA), presented Commerce Minister, Lianne Dalziel with a briefing paper detailing why disclosure of insurance commissions was unnecessary.
